Whenever I try to manually add a Gecko code through the Edit Config button, after saving and closing the .config, every code is erased, and it's as though I never added anything to it. Pressing Download Codes adds all sorts of codes, but anytime I try to edit the config, it erases every single one of them. In fact, even opening it, changing nothing, and saving it does this.
It's a little odd to explain, so here's a few pictures.

After pressing Download Codes
Adding code using Edit Config (in this case, shiny started pokemon code)
...Aaand, immediately after saving the .ini file

I googled around, and found really only one other person having this problem, with no real solution available.

Any idea what may be causing this? Apologies if it's common knowledge or anything; it's been driving me crazy the past couple of hours trying to get it to work.
